Army man killed, three injured in cross-LoC firing in Rajouri

RAJOURI — An army soldier was killed while as three others were injured  in cross border firing along LoC in Rajouri district of Jammu and Kashmir.

Reports said that the armies of India and Pakistan exchanged heavy fire along the Line of Control (LoC) in Keri Battal of Sunderbani sector in Rajouri.

“Pakistan army in violation of ceasefire opened unprovoked fire and mortar shells resulting into the killing of one soldier and injuries to three others,” said an army official.

“The soldiers manning the fence responded the fire effectively,” he added.

The firing started at 05:30 am and continued till 07:15 am, the official said.
